Introduction: The Intel Core Ultra 7 265K, based on Intel's Arrow Lake architecture, is aimed at gamers and content creators.

The Apple M5 (10-CPU) utilizes Apple's M5 architecture and targets the Apple ecosystem, focusing on integrated performance.

Both are manufactured using the 3 nm process. Specifications and Performance: The Intel Core Ultra 7 265K uses a hybrid core architecture with 36 MB L2 and 30 MB L3 cache, as well as Intel Xe 4 Core Graphics 64 EUs (Arrow Lake) and PCIe 5.0. The Apple M5 (10-CPU) integrates ten CPU cores, 28 MB L2 cache without L3, an Apple M5 (10 Core) graphics unit, and PCIe 4.0.

Single-core tests show the Apple M5 (10-CPU) to be over 30 percent more powerful. The Intel Core Ultra 7 265K handles multi-core tasks over 20 percent better. Gaming, Power, and Price-Performance: For gaming, the Intel Core Ultra 7 265K often offers superior performance due to x86 compatibility and dedicated graphics cards.

The Apple M5 (10-CPU) is more energy-efficient and has lower power consumption. The Intel Core Ultra 7 265K typically consumes more power for maximum performance. The price-performance ratio is difficult to compare, as Intel is a standalone component and Apple is part of an integrated system.
